What you'll find in the Level 2 Tech Center

tech for any level
  • Fully-equipped recording studios for audio and video
  • Digital art studio with Macs, Adobe Creative Suite, Cricut, 3D printer and laminator
  • CoLab rooms for 1-3 people with a conference table, 42″ monitor, webcam, speakers and software
  • Public computers with high speed internet and Microsoft software

Take an online equipment/room orientation class to learn to use a recording studio or the digital art studio. Once you’ve learned the basics of how the equipment works, you can schedule time in these spaces to work on whatever you’d like – podcasts, videos, photo editing, graphic design, vinyl lettering or almost anything else you dream up. Another great learning tool is LinkedIn Learning, which you can use free with your library card. Tech Center staff will help you find the best courses to help you accomplish your goals.

Recording Studios

recording roomAmp up your audio game in one of our recording studios. From podcasts to music recordings, the recording studios have you covered with soundproofing up to 80db. We have built in equipment to easily podcast with up to four guests in an attractive space. Use our Shure mics to run audio through the PreSonus Studio audio interface and access recording software such as GarageBand, Audacity and the Adobe Creative Suite. You will not only sound better than recording in your friend’s basement, your background will look professional in your selfies to promote your newest episode.

Recording Studio B includes a video setup. Oral histories, YouTube demos, video resumes – your creativity is in the driver seat with our built-in Panasonic Lumix G7 cameras, Pearl Mini video production system and video editing software (edit in the Design Studio). You can use our green screen to add your own backgrounds and effects! We have staff available to help you troubleshoot. Studios remain locked when not in use, please contact the service desk if you have a reservation.

Digital Art Studio

cricutUse the latest equipment and software to move your ideas from concept to reality. After an orientation, book time to experiment with our Cricut Explore 3, Bambu Lab P1Ss 3D printer, and thermal laminator to protect your photos, make games, cards or even bookmarks.

This digital art studio is the perfect place to work on your artistic hobby, implement your Etsy side hustle or build your portfolio for your next career. With the Level 2 Tech Center tools, training classes and expert library staff, you’ll be ready to move up and accomplish your goals.

CoLab Rooms

colabColab Room 2023CoLab Rooms are excellent for virtual meetings, remote work, video interviews and consultations. These rooms provide a quiet space equipped with technology for one to three people. Each room has a small conference table, 42” monitor with built-in webcam and speakers, and work software such as the Microsoft suite.

You can reserve a CoLab Room up to seven days in advance for up to three hours a day with your library card.
